So, my neighbors hired a company to put in a new driveway... (PICS)
 
And they had some indoor/outdoor carpet glued to their front walkway that they wanted removed, so they asked the company putting in their driveway to remove it and remove the walk and put in a brand new walk to match the driveway. No problem there, right?

Well, apparently the driveway company sub-contracted the work to someone else for the walkway.. And this afternoon my nanny comes in the house screaming that the neighbors house is on fire. Well, that's not right, what the?

So, apparently the people they sub-contracted were using GASOLINE to disolve the glue on the indoor/outdoor carpeting, and one of them, not thinking tossed his cigarette onto the carpet.. WHOOSH, up went the carpet, the front door, the wall, the insolation, the roof, the garage.. Instead of alerting the homeowners (WHO WERE HOME!) and calling the fire department, they started collecting their evidence and TOOK OFF! But apparently forgot the garbage bags full of gasoline soaked carpet (The police and fire department will definitely be filing MANY charges, including arson and criminal neglegence).

Anyhow, 4 hours later the contractor they'd actually hired gets in contact with them, says they'll work something out without having to deal with insurance (They don't have any) and that it really isn't their problem if the sub-contractor burned their house, his company was doing the driveway and nothing else. I think not?

Anyhow, here's a couple pics, what a horrible experience for these people, lucky they were home or that house would have never survived.

Hell most people do not even think about it. Guy down the road was using a yard maintmence person to cut the grass and so forth. Some kid was riding his bike and apparently decided to use the ramp on the back of the yard guys trailer as a jump. Truck and trailer were in the property owners drive way. Needless to say the kid bit it hard when trying to angle off the ramp. Knocked out most of his front teeth, broke his arm, and suffered a concusion. Lawn mower guy was not carrying insurance (but got the job cause he was cheaper than most). Property owner ended up being named in a suit along with the mower guy. Home owners insurance paid out and proceeded to kick the guy off the policy. They fought for some time about even paying out at all since the home owner was neglictfull when they hired the lawn guy.
